Hi,
I have received a payment of £78.50 but have been charged £3.65 in fees.
I though the fee charge was 3.4 percent plus 20p which should be £2.87 rounded up.
am i missing something here?

The sender is from the US or Canada? The PayPal fee rate charged is 4.4% +20p, totaling £3.65
